Tour Diary 5: Melting in Macau
ManUtd.com journalist Gemma Thompson is travelling with the team throughout their tour of Asia and will be bringing readers regular updates from inside the United camp...
The players were up early on Sunday morning ahead of 9.30am training session at the Macau Stadium. The 16,000-seater ground is literally five minutes drive from our hotel which makes a change from the hour-long trips to the stadiums in Tokyo and Seoul!
On arrival at the ground, the players were greeted by around two thousand fanatical fans all cheering, singing and waving 'Champions' flags. A rendition of 'We've got our trophy back!' in broken English brought a smile to the players' faces. The squad trained for over an hour in searing temperatures and finished with a couple of mini games.
